入选标准
- •Type 2 diabetic patients, 30 to 75 year-old, who were treated with insulin in combination with SU, were enrolled in the study. All the subjects have been treated with insulin for at least 3 years and SU at half of the maximum doses or higher. All subjects had hemoglobin A1C levels (HbA1c) of less than 8.5% and stable insulin dosage (less than 10% adjustment) for at least three months prior to the enrollment. Patients who received metformin were included in the study
排除标准
- •Patients were excluded if they had other types of diabetes, received treatment with a combination of SU and once-daily insulin, or received thiazolidinediones or other medications which interfered with glucose or lipid metabolism. Other exclusion criteria included history of clinically significant heart disease (New York Heart Association Functional Classification greater than class II or abnormalities other than non-specific ST-T wave changes on the EKG), peripheral vascular disease, pulmonary disease, impaired renal function, poor blood pressure control, electrolyte abnormalities, and neuromuscular diseases.
